The hill is low and not particularly demanding, though the final stretch can be a bit too challenging for older visitors. The trail is rather poorly marked — it’s easy to miss the signs, especially at night, which is when many people choose to hike, as this spot is exceptionally popular for watching the sunrise.
On weekends, I would strongly advise against attempting a sunrise hike unless you're prepared to start out very early. Weekdays are better, though it's still rare to enjoy the breathtaking view in complete solitude.
Overall, the most important thing is not to miss the trail markers.
